The Role
As a Welder/Fabricator, you’ll be working from detailed engineering drawings to produce structural components to ISO 9606-1 & 9606-2 standards.
Your day-to-day will include:
* Welding using MAG 135 and MIG 131 processes to approved WPS
* Fabricating components using cutting, bending, and assembly equipment
* Reading and interpreting engineering drawings and welding symbols
* Inspecting your own work using callipers, gauges, and precision measuring tools
* Keeping equipment well-maintained and your workspace safe and tidy
* Working to strict health & safety standards with the right PPE in place
This is hands-on, skilled work — ideal for someone who enjoys problem-solving and takes pride in getting it right first time.
What We’re Looking For
* Time-served or qualified Welder/Fabricator
* Strong experience with MAG 135 / MIG 131
* Confident reading engineering drawings
* Background in a fabrication workshop or industrial environment
* Coded welding experience is a strong advantage
* A quality-focused mindset and strong attention to detail
Typically, candidates will have 2–5 years’ experience, but attitude and skill matter just as much as years on the tools.
